What are some of the most common use cases for Snowpark?
Snowpark is a powerful tool that can be used for a variety of use cases, including:
Data science: Snowpark can be used for data science tasks such as data exploration, data preparation, and machine learning.
Data engineering: Snowpark can be used for data engineering tasks such as data transformation, data loading, and data quality management.
Data analytics: Snowpark can be used for data analytics tasks such as data visualization, data reporting, and data mining.
Here are some specific examples of how Snowpark can be used for these use cases:
Data science: Snowpark can be used to train and deploy machine learning models on data stored in Snowflake. This can be used to solve a variety of problems, such as predicting customer churn, identifying fraud, and recommending products to customers.
Data engineering: Snowpark can be used to build data pipelines that transform and load data into Snowflake. This can be used to create a centralized repository of data that can be used for data science and analytics.
Data analytics: Snowpark can be used to create data visualizations and reports that can be used to understand and analyze data. This can be used to make better decisions and improve business performance.
Here are some specific examples of companies that are using Snowpark for these use cases:
Retail: A retail company is using Snowpark to train and deploy machine learning models to predict customer churn and recommend products to customers.
Financial services: A financial services company is using Snowpark to build data pipelines that transform and load data into Snowflake. This data is then used to train and deploy machine learning models to identify fraud and detect risks.
Healthcare: A healthcare company is using Snowpark to create data visualizations and reports that can be used to understand and analyze patient data. This data is then used to improve patient care and reduce costs.